Lawn edging and trimming in Sikeston typically costs between $50 and $200, with an average price around $100. Factors affecting the cost include the size of the lawn, the type of edging materials used, and the complexity of the trimming required.
Sikeston contractors charge between $30 and $50 per hour for lawn services. Permit requirements for edging are minimal, but larger landscaping projects may require approval from the Sikeston Planning and Zoning Department, which can take a few days.
When comparing quotes from Sikeston contractors, ensure you understand what services are included in the price. Look for detailed breakdowns to ensure you're comparing similar services, as some contractors might include additional labor or materials.
Licensed lawn care contractors in Sikeston charge $30–$50/hr for their services, depending on experience and demand. Seasonal factors can influence these rates, particularly in peak growing seasons.
Most significant lawn edging work in Sikeston does not require permits, but larger landscaping projects may need to be reviewed by the local planning office. This can add time and cost to your project.
Material choice can swing a lawn edging project by 10–20%. High-quality materials may cost more upfront but can lead to better long-term results and reduced maintenance.
Spring and early fall are the best times to book lawn edging services in Sikeston, as demand increases during these months. Scheduling during off-peak times can lead to lower rates.

The frequency of lawn trimming in Sikeston largely depends on the type of grass you have and the growing conditions. Generally, during the peak growing season, lawns should be trimmed every 1 to 2 weeks. This helps maintain a healthy lawn by encouraging growth and preventing weeds. In the cooler months, you may reduce the frequency, as grass growth slows down. It's also important to consider factors such as rainfall and sunlight exposure in Sikeston, as these can affect growth rates. Regular trimming not only keeps your lawn looking its best but also promotes a robust root system.

Lawn edging is the process of creating a defined border between your lawn and other areas such as flower beds, pathways, or driveways. In Sikeston, proper lawn edging is essential for both aesthetic appeal and lawn health. It prevents grass from encroaching on garden beds, helps control weeds, and gives your yard a neat, polished look. Regular trimming also encourages healthy grass growth and can improve the overall appearance of your landscape. For effective lawn edging and trimming in Sikeston, a combination of tools is recommended. A string trimmer is ideal for edging along borders and hard-to-reach areas, while a manual edger can provide a clean, crisp line. Additionally, a lawn mower with adjustable height settings is essential for maintaining the overall length of your grass. Edging shears can also be useful for precision work around delicate flower beds.
